Other Conditions:
* Continuous recruitment of various positions, tenure and non-tenure track, 9 or 11 month, various funds, to begin 08/11, with selected assignments in medical/surgical, pediatric, obstetrics, and/or psychiatric nursing, subject to funding availability and actual staffing needs. Positions may be converted from 11 month to 9 month or conversely as operationally necessary.
Duties and Responsibilities
1. In an NLN accredited nursing program, and under general supervision, to teach courses, supervise student clinical experiences in selected nursing specialties, and to perform work as assigned. To carry out instructional and non-instructional assignments. Commitment to community college principles and philosophy is essential. Evening work may be required. Perform related duties as assigned. Day, evening, weekend, off-campus, and/or distance education classes may be assigned as part of regular workload.
Minimum Qualifications
1. All minimum qualifications must be met by the effective date of appointment.
2. RN Program: Master's degree in Nursing and at least one year of hospital experience in one of the areas of teaching responsibility (preferably this experience will have been gained within the last five years of date of application);and RN eligible for Hawaii State License. RN license required by effective date of employment. License required prior to assumption of clinical responsibilities. IF QUALIFIED APPLICANTS ARE NOT AVAILABLE, THOSE NOT MEETING M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S WILL BE CONSIDERED AS ACTING INSTRUCTOR. Bachelor's in Nursing (Education must have included content for academic credits in curriculum, teaching and at least three years of acute care nursing experience within the last five years of date of application.) Registered nurse eligible for Hawaii State License. License required prior to assumption of clinical responsibilities.
Desirable Qualifications
1. Clinical currency in area of expertise.
2. Demonstrated ability to work with community college students.
3. Demonstrated ability to work effectively with a multi-ethnic,multi-cultural population.
4. Ability to employ writing assignments and critical thinking skill development as part of learning experience.
5. Willingness and ability to teach using different technological modes.
